Technical Specifications
| Item | Specifications | Test Method |
|---|---|---|
| Rated voltage | 25 V | |
| Rated capacitance | 100 F | 20,120Hz |
| Case size | 10 12.5 | |
| Tolerance on rated capacitance | 20 % | |
| Surge voltage | 28.8 V | |
| Leakage current | 500 A (max.) | 20, After 2 minutes |
| Tangent of loss angle (tan) | 12 % (max.) | 20,120Hz |
| Equivalent Series Resistance (ESR) | 14 m (max.) | 100 kHz |
| Rated ripple current | 5000 mA | 105 100kHz |
| Category temperature range | -55 to 105 | |
| Lifespan | 105 , 2000 h | |
| Frequency coefficient for ripple current | Frequency: 120Hz1kHz (0.05), 1kHz10kHz (0.3), 10kHz100kHz (0.7), 100kHz500kHz (1.0) | |
| Leakage current | See specifications list | Series resistor: 1,000 Applied rated voltage 2 minutes. Voltage treatment: The capacitor should be serially attached to a protective 1,000 resistor and d.c. voltage equivalent to the rated voltage should be applied for 2h at 105 2. Next, after letting the capacitor cool to room temperature, it should be discharged through a resistor of approximately 1 /V and then stored at standard atmospheric conditions for 12 h to 24 h. |
| Capacitance | See specifications list | Measuring circuit: Equivalent series circuit Frequency: 120 Hz10% Measuring voltage: 0.5 Vrms |
| Tangent of loss angle (tan) | See specifications list | Measuring temperature: 202 |
| Equivalent Series Resistance (ESR) | See specifications list | Frequency: 100 kHz10% Measuring voltage: 0.5Vrms, Measuring temperature: 202 |
| Solderability | At least 95% of circumferential surface of the termination shall be covered with new solder. | Solder bath method Flux: Rosin // Ethanol, About 25 wt% 2453 for Sn-Ag-Cu solder Duration: 20.3 seconds |
| Robustness of Appearance | No visible damage, Legible marking | Tensile Ua1: Applied force as per table below. Bending Ub: Performed as described in the table. |
| Resistance to soldering heat | Capacitance change: Within 5% of the initial value. Tan: Within the value of item 2. Leakage current: Within the value of item 2. Appearance: No visible damage, Legible marking | A) Solder bath method Temperature: 2605C, Duration: 10 1 seconds B) Soldering iron method Temperature: 40010C, Duration: 3+1/0 seconds Heat protector: t=1.6 mm glass-epoxy board. |
| Vibration | Capacitance value shall not show drastic change compared to the initial capacitance when measured within 30 minutes. Capacitance change: Within 5% of the initial value. Appearance: No visible damage, Legible marking | Frequency: 10 to 55 Hz (1 minute interval / 10 55 10 Hz) Amplitude: 0.75 mm (Total excursion 1.5 mm) Direction: X, Y, Z (3 axes) Duration: 2 hours / axial (Total 6 hour) |
| Rapid change of temperature | Capacitance change: Within 10% of the initial value. Tan: Within the value of item 2. Leakage current: Within the value of item 2. Appearance: No visible damage, Legible marking | Applied voltage: Without load Cycle number: 5 cycles TA= -55 TB= 105 |
| Shelf Life | Capacitance change: Within 20% of the initial value. Tan: Within 2 times of the value of item 2. Leakage current: Within the value of item 2. | Temperature: 105 2 Time: 1000+36 hours Voltage treatment: The DC rated voltage shall be applied across the capacitor and its protective resistor (1K) for 30 minutes. The capacitor shall then be stored under standard atmospheric conditions for 24 to 48 hours. |
| Endurance | Capacitance change: Within 20% of the initial value. Tan: Within 1.5 times of the value of item 2. ESR: Within 1.5 times of the value of item 2. Leakage current: Within the value of item 2. Appearance: No visible damage, Legible marking | Temperature: 105 2 Duration: 2000 +48/-0h Applied voltage: Rated voltage |
| Damp heat, steady state | Capacitance change: Within 20% of the initial value. Tan: Within 1.5 times of the value of item 2. ESR: Within 1.5 times of the value of item 2. Leakage current: Within the value of item 2. (After voltage treatment) Appearance: No visible damage, Legible marking | Temperature: 602 Relative humidity: 90 to 95% Duration: 1,000 +24/-0 hours |
| Surge | Capacitance change: Within 20% of the initial value. Tan: Within 1.5 times of the value of item 2. | Temperature: Room temperature Applied voltage: 28.8 V Protection resistor: 1 k Cycle number: 1,000 times Charging: 305 seconds |
